Quote:
what are the advantages of running decypter before shrink?? Is the quality of copy better??
No difference in quality ... Just a preference/habit. I use other programs than Shrink. So I rip the file with Decrypter first, then decide which program I want to run it through :) (Shrink, Recode, CloneDVD2 or DVD Rebuilder)
